The flying unicorn toy looks accurate to the product photos and I've been perfect condition. It comes with an instruction manual, a charging cord and a remote. The remote controller only has two buttons and no joysticks. It's kind of hard to control. The instructions say to use it in a room that doesn't have much in it. That's definitely true because the flight pattern is a bit erratic and it's hard to get it to not crash into things. It's kind of fun, but I feel like it doesn't work that well. It makes noise, but it's not too loud. It lights up when it's in flight. I think it might be better for older kids because I think younger kids won't be able to understand how to use it. At the time of me making this review, the toy is selling for about $16 and the typical price is about $18. I don't really think it's worth it.

We're actually really impressed by the ultrasonic sensor on the bottom of this unicorn. It really works! Here's how this drone worked out for us: It's really simple to operate. You just hold it at the back legs, turn it on, and wait a few seconds. The unicorn will take off, and once the sensor detects its height, it adjusts to a level about 3 feet off the ground (at least ours does). If you put your hand underneath it (like a foot or so under), the unicorn will respond by lifting upwards. Now, this is a flying drone so even though the blades are plastic, I'd be careful letting kids get too close to it while it is flying. The unicorn will kinda aimlessly float around without really zooming too quickly anywhere. It has some kind of torque sensor in the blades so if it crashes you have to reset it. It will automatically stop the blades if it encounters too much resistance. That's really good because it keeps the toy from tearing itself apart and works towards being safer around my kid. Battery life is good too, roughly comparable to drones of this size. Overall,we're actually really impressed by this toy so far. My 5 year old has been having a blast with it because it feels "magical" that she can put her hand underneath and make the drone lift up. If you or your child are too skittish to put your hand underneath at first, you can use the remote to make it lift or land. I'd actually recommend this toy because of that neat little "magic perk".
